Key Accountability:
- Minimize injury duration and impact by collaborating with injured associates, stakeholders, insurers, and health professionals.
- Manage the lifecycle of workplace Injury Management, aiming for successful return to work while reducing risk and costs.
Position Key Responsibilities:
- Develop tailored Return-to-Work (RTW) plans and support evidence-based treatment.
- Conduct collaborative case reviews to address barriers to rehabilitation.
- Assist in managing complex claims and coordinating external assessments.
- Facilitate case conferences and oversee Workers’ Compensation claims.
- Engage with injured workers and managers to support their return to work.
Ideal Education / Qualifications / Competencies:
- Tertiary qualifications in an allied health discipline.
- Understanding of managing psychosocial risk.
- Strong negotiation, communication, and interpersonal skills.
- Experience in a similar role, preferably in retail or warehousing.
- Demonstrated ability to build trusted relationships.
- Empathetic nature and strong administrative skills.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office and knowledge of relevant legislation.
